Output 580fa2fe1a94415d7dfd90a3c804097141d85ea31007e32c2b986c1cd02108fc:6

value
2979444
script pubkey
OP_0 OP_PUSHBYTES_20 3accab3c30e3897ae8bd039fe41ef7ecf20ef34b
address
bc1q8tx2k0psuwyh469aqw07g8hhaneqau6tv6l6lx
transaction
580fa2fe1a94415d7dfd90a3c804097141d85ea31007e32c2b986c1cd02108fc
confirmations
145264
spent
false